2012-08-13 Thread erik burggraaf
There is actually. It isn't used as much, but it does exist. For example, if you are browsing files on windows, a folder has a plus sign beside it to indicate that more information is available. Click the plus sign and the tree will expand to show the folders underneeth of the one you clicked

2012-08-13 Thread Ricardo Walker
Hi, it really is what is sounds like. A disclosure triangle is a toggle that hides and shows information. For example, in Mail, you might have a conversation that is closed. Activating the disclosure triangle will reveal all the messages contained within that conversation. Ricardo Walker ri

2012-08-13 Thread Teresa Cochran
Hi, Mary, Disclosure triangles are used for examining files or browsing for them within a dialog. Suppose you want to save a file and you want to save it somewhere other than the default location listed. You can press VO-space on the disclosure triangle and this will open up a display of folder
